WebSep 11, 2012 · There are several ways to ask questions in French. The standard way to ask a question is to put ‘est-ce que’ in front of a statement. This forms a yes-no question. The second most common way to ask a question is to invert the subject and the verb. This page offers a comprehensive look at French question words.
